در حال بارگزاری ...

چگونه سرویس php-fpm را مجددا راه اندازی یا بارگذاری کنیم؟

php
توسط مریم مهربان
آخرین به روز رسانی شنبه 16 آذر 1398

 php-fpm که مخفف عبارت php FastCGI Process Manager است، در واقع به عنوان یک مدیر برنامه برای واسط دروازه مشترک سریع (FastCGI) عمل می‌کند. این نرم افزار در وب سرورهایی مانند Apache و Nginx

 php-fpm که مخفف عبارت php FastCGI Process Manager است، در واقع به عنوان یک مدیر برنامه برای واسط دروازه مشترک سریع (FastCGI) عمل می‌کند.


این نرم افزار در وب سرورهایی مانند Apache و Nginx قابل استفاده است و ویژگی‌های پیشرفته‌ای دارد. در این مقاله از لیداوب، قصد داریم نحوه آغاز به کار، متوقف کردن یا بارگذاری مجدد پس از به روزرسانی فایل php.ini را شرح دهیم.

برای ویرایش فایل php.ini، دستور زیر را بنویسید:

$ sudo vi /etc/php5/php.ini 

یا از کد زیر هم می‌توانید استفاده کنید:

$ sudo vi /etc/php/7.0/fpm/php.ini

برای ویرایش فایل پیکربندی php-fpm، می‌توانید دستورات زیر را وارد کنید:

$ sudo vi /etc/php/7.0/fpm/php-fpm.conf
$ sudo vi /etc/php/7.0/fpm/pool.d/www.conf

زمانی که فایل‌های بالا را ویرایش کردید، این فایل را ذخیره کرده و ببندید.

آغاز به کار کردن فایل php-fpm در سیستم عامل CentOS/RHEL 7 به صورت زیر انجام می‌شود:

$ sudo systemctl start php-fpm

متوقف کردن فایل php-fpm در سیستم عامل CentOS/RHEL 7 به صورت زیر انجام می‌شود:

$ sudo systemctl stop php-fpm

بارگذاری مجدد php-fpm در سیستم عامل CentOS/RHEL 7 به صورت زیر انجام می‌شود:

$ sudo systemctl reload php-fpm

جهت آغاز به کار، توقف، راه اندازی مجدد و بارگذاری مجدد php-fpm در سیستم عامل CentOS/RHEL 6.x یا در نسخه‌های قبلی دستور زیر را وارد کنید:

$ sudo service php-fpm start # 

جهت آغاز به کار کردن، توقف، راه اندازی مجدد و بارگذاری مجدد php5-fpm (نسخه 5.x php) در سیستم عامل اوبونتو/دبیان لینوکس دستورات زیر را وارد کنید:

$ sudo service php5-fpm start
$ sudo service php5-fpm stop
$ sudo service php5-fpm restart # 

اگر از سیستم‌های مبتنی بر distro مانند Ubuntu Linux 16.04+ TLS یا Debian Linux 8.x+ استفاده می‌کنید، کد زیر را وارد کنید:

$ sudo systemctl start php7.0-fpm.service
$ sudo systemctl stop php5-fpm.service
$ sudo systemctl restart php5-fpm.service # 

جهت آغاز به کار، توقف، راه اندازی مجدد و بارگذاری مجدد php7.0-fpm (نسخه php 7.x) در سیستم عامل اوبونتو/دبیان لینوکس دستورات زیر را وارد کنید:

$ sudo service php7.0-fpmstart
$ sudo service php7.0-fpm stop
$ sudo service php7.0-fpm restart # 

اگر از سیستم‌های مبتنی بر distro مانند Ubuntu Linux 16.04+ TLS یا Debian Linux 8.x+ استفاده می‌کنید، کد زیر را وارد کنید:

$ sudo systemctl start php7.0-fpm.service
$ sudo systemctl stop php7.0-fpm.service
$ sudo systemctl restart php7.0-fpm.service # 

جهت راه اندازی مجدد یا بارگذاری مجدد php-fpm در سیستم عامل Alpine Linux به صورت زیر عمل کنید:

# /etc/init.d/php-fpm start
# /etc/init.d/php-fpm stop
# /etc/init.d/php-fpm restart # 

جهت راه اندازی مجدد یا بارگذاری مجدد php-fpm در سیستم عامل یونیکس FreeBSD به صورت زیر عمل کنید:

# /usr/local/etc/rc.d/php-fpm start
# /usr/local/etc/rc.d/php-fpm stop
# /usr/local/etc/rc.d/php-fpm reload # 

برای این کار می‌توانید از دستور service هم استفاده کنید:

# service php-fpm start
# service php-fpm stop
# service php-fpm restart
# service php-fpm reload

مطالعه مقالات بیشتر در لیداوب:

برای دنبال کردن سایر سرویس‌های مورد استفاده در php و سایر آموزش‌های طراحی سایت با ما در لیداوب همراه باشید.

دیدگاه ها

دیدگاه ها : 0


متاسفانه فقط اعضای سایت قادر به ثبت دیدگاه هستند

رایگان

اشتراک گذاری در
ثبت امتیاز
1.5 (2 رای)

   لطفا صبر کنید ...